FileStream fs=new FileStream(@"你的目录/你的文件");
StreamReader sr=new StreamReader(fs);
string str;
str=sr.ReadToEnd();

解决方案 »

  1.   

    StreamReader sr=new StreamReader(fs, System.Text.Encoding
    .ASCII);
      

  2.   

    FileStream fs=new FileStream(@"你的目录/你的文件");
    StreamReader sr=new StreamReader(fs,System.Text.Encoding.Unicode);
                                        ~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
    string str;
    str=sr.ReadToEnd();
      

  3.   

    this.openFileDialog1.ShowDialog();
    FileStream fs=new FileStream(this.openFileDialog1.FileName,FileMode.Open);
    StreamReader sr=new StreamReader(fs, System.Text.Encoding.Unicode);
    string str;
    str=sr.ReadToEnd();
    this.textBox1.Text=str;我是过了,不行
      

  4.   

    tryStreamReader sr=new StreamReader("YourFileName", System.Text.Encoding.GetEncoding("gb1212"));
      

  5.   

    试试这个
    FileStream fs=new FileStream(filename,FileMode.Open);
    BinaryReader br=BinaryReader(fs);
    string str;
    str=br.ReadString();
    不好意思,没有调试